OK maybe I've gone a little bit over-the-top. But I'm not in love with UK Lass's instructions, so I keep trying different things to make it better. So here are some ideas to improve on the original tutorial (I think). I hated using the hair bands! I just sewed little loops to go around the buttons and they were easy to make and look loads better. Now I'm wishing I made the top half of the side piece (the house-shaped piece) in the same material as the roof. Also, I think using one handle will work as long as there's also a button on top looping the sides together. But I do think that the handle does a lot for the cute factor. I tried making one with a thin batting (the blue one), thinking that it would look neater, but I don't like the way it turned out either. The batting also does a lot for the cute factor.
